Phillies outright Brian Bocock to Triple-A
Posted by: | Comments
The Philadelphia Phillies have outrighted short stop Brian Bocock to Triple-A Lehigh Valley according to Jim Salisbury of CSNPhilly.com. The team’s 40-man roster is now at 39.
Bocock last played in the Majors in 2010 with the Phillies. This year he’s hitting .222/.267/.299 with 3 HR’s and 23 RBI’s in 194 AB’s between Double-A and Triple-A.
Marlins outright Brad Davis to Triple-A New Orleans
Posted by: | Comments
The Florida Marlins outrighted Brad Davis to Triple-A New Orleans according to the team’s official Twitter account. This movement will create room on the 40-man roster for Jose Lopez.
The Marlins signed Lopez earlier this month after he was released by the Colorado Rockies. He is a career .264 hitter, who in 2009 had a career year with 25 home runs with 96 RBIs while hitting .272.
Davis was hitting .212/.294/.303 with 2 HR’s and 20 RBI’s in 165 AB’s for the Marlins’ Triple-A team.

Tigers outright Enrique Gonzalez to Triple-A
Posted by: | Comments
The Detroit Tigers have outrighted right handed pitcher Enrique Gonzalez to Triple-A Toledo according to the team official Twitter account. The move will create room for Magglio Ordonez who will be activated from the Disabled List on Monday.
Gonzalez has a 10.00 ERA in 9.0 innings for the Tigers this season. Last season, he was 0-1 with a 3.81 ERA in 26 innings throughout 18 games with the Tigers.

Oakland outrights Kevin Kouzmanoff to Triple-A
Posted by: | Comments
In an post on the Oakland Athletic’s Twitter Account, they announced that they have outrighted Kevin Kouzmanoff to Triple-A Sacramento. In parallel moves, the team also selected Graham Godfrey and optioned Bobby Cramer to Triple-A.
In 46 games for the Athletics this season, the 29-year-old Kouzmanoff hit .221/.262/.353 with four home runs and 17 RBIs.

Detroit Tigers Robbie Weinhardt clears waivers
Posted by: | Comments
In a Tweet by Jason Beck of MLB.com, he reports that Detroit Tigers’ right-handed pitcher Robbie Weinhardt has cleared waivers and is being outrighted to Triple-A. He was previously designated for assignment by the team on May 24.
In two appearances this year with the big league club, the reliever pitched in 1 2/3 innings and gave up four hits and two earned runs for an ERA of 10.80.
The team needed to create room on the 40-man roster for Adam Wilk who was then added to the 25-man roster in Phil Coke’s place.
